In the meantime, you may check the file if it meets these requirements: 

 

  • The file must be in a .gif, .bmp, .png, .jpg, .jpe, or .jpeg format.
  • It should not be larger than 10 MB.
  • It has to be 24-bits or less in bit depth (or color depth).
  • QBO only accepts square-shaped logos. Rectangles don’t work..
  • Use the standard RGB color space. Note: If your logo is CMKY-formatted, convert it into an RGB image using tools (such as Adobe Photoshop) before you upload it to QuickBooks Online.

Opening your account in a Google Chrome browser and uploading the logo can also help. Here's how:

 

  1. Open Google Chrome then paste qbo.intuit.com on the search panel.
  2. Log in using your Intuit credentials.
  3. Go to the Gear icon, and select Custom Form Styles.
  4. Locate and tap the Edit link for the invoice template.
  5. In the Design tab, click on Make logo edits, then press Add a logo.

  6. Select the logo you want, then hit Save.
